GLENDALE, Ariz. - Nov. 9, 2016 - PRLog -- Bestselling author and real estate referral guru Michael J. Maher has put together a team of local real estate agents and volunteers to bring the dream of home ownership to a Glendale area family with the building of a Habitat for Humanity® Central Arizona home. The home build is scheduled for 7:30am to 1pm, November 10, 2016, at 6634 N. 54th Drive, lot 23062 in Glendale, AZ.

The home is being built for the Cobos family. Rosaura is a single mother of two adult children and her ten year old daughter Jade.  Her oldest son recently graduated from University of Arizona with a degree in criminal justice and her oldest daughter is pursuing a degree at Arizona State University. Rosaura and Jade currently share a room in her ex-husband's home.  She longs for the day when she can have independence.

Rosaura works diligently at a pediatrics doctor's office as a front desk receptionist in order to support her family.  After learning about the Habitat for Humanity housing program through the internet and through a Habitat employee over the telephone, Rosaura decided it was time to set up an appointment and apply. The Cobos family is thrilled to be on the path to homeownership with the help of Habitat for Humanity and their sponsors.

"Real estate professionals bring the dream of home ownership to thousands of people every day. However that dream can be out of reach for many families. That is why we are proud to partner with Giveback Homes and Habitat for Humanity, so we can deliver that dream to a much deserving family. Our Generosity Generation Team is excited to be part of this home build and lend a well-deserved helping hand to the Cobos family," said Michael J. Maher.

About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ona

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ona (http://habitatcaz.org/) is a local affiliate of Habitat of Humanity International, the renowned humanitarian organization based in Atlanta. Each affiliate operates as a separate 501c3 nonprofit, and is responsible for leading its own fundraising and operations management, while adhering to the Habitat for Humanity mission of serving communities within its area. Established in 1985,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ona partners with local families in need of decent, affordable housing to build strength, stability and self-reliance through shelter.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ona also promotes volunteer programs (http://habitatcaz.org/volunteer) with corporations, groups and individuals. Their services include new home construction, re-constructions, renovations, repairs (even emergency repairs) and most recently, entire neighborhood revitalization projects. Consistently ranked among the Top 10 of 1,600 affiliates nationally, Habitat for Humanity Central Arizona has built more than 1,100 homes in the metro Phoenix area. About Giveback Homes

Giveback Homes is a community of real estate professionals working together for social good. Inspired by their work at TOMS shoes and founded in 2013, Giveback Homes makes it easy to incorporate giving into the real estate industry. We provide a cause marketing strategy, vet non-profit organizations to donate to, organize fundraising events, and mobilize teams of volunteer homebuilders to help build homes in the U.S and abroad.
